Which should you buy?

Hybrid Shooters & Professionals — Canon EOS R5 Mark II (2024): The most complete hybrid camera Canon has ever made — 45MP stacked BSI, 30fps burst, 8K/60p RAW, and Canon's legendary Dual Pixel AF in one body.

All-Round Photography — Z50 II (2024): Nikon's updated APS-C body with 4K/60p, improved subject tracking, and a vari-angle screen — a solid all-rounder.

Video Creators & Filmmakers — Sony FX30 (2022): The Cinema Line entry point — S-Cinetone colour science, 4K/120p, and XLR audio in a compact, affordable body that punches far above its price.

Full specifications

Specification Canon EOS R5 Mark II (2024)Z50 II (2024)Sony FX30 (2022)
Price £4,299 £899 £1,799
Sensor 45MP full-frame BSI stacked CMOS 20.9MP APS-C CMOS 26.1MP APS-C BSI Exmor R CMOS
Resolution 45.0MP 20.9MP 26.1MP
Video 8K/60p RAW, 4K/120p, Cinema RAW Light 4K/60p uncropped, 1080p/120p, N-Log 4K/120p, 4K/60p S-Log3, 1080p/240p
Autofocus Dual Pixel CMOS AF II, AI subject tracking Phase-detect, 249 points, subject detection (human/animal/vehicle) Real-time tracking AF, 759-point phase-detect
Stabilisation 8-stop IBIS (coordinated with IS lenses) None (no IBIS) 5-axis Active IBIS
Burst Rate 30fps electronic / 12fps mechanical 11fps mechanical, 30fps electronic 20fps electronic
Battery Life 570 shots (CIPA) ~330 shots (CIPA) 740 shots (CIPA)
Weight 746g body only 385g body only 579g body only
Dimensions 138.5 × 101.2 × 93.5mm 127.0 × 96.8 × 66.5mm 129.7 × 77.8 × 84.5mm
Weather Sealed Yes No Yes
Viewfinder 0.64" OLED EVF, 5.76M dots, 120fps EVF, 2.36M dots None (EVF optional via XLR handle)
Screen 3.2" fully articulating touchscreen 3.0" fully articulating touchscreen 3.0" fully articulating touchscreen
Mount Canon RF Nikon Z-mount Sony FE (E-mount)
Memory Cards CFexpress Type B + SD UHS-II Single SD UHS-I slot Dual CFexpress Type A / SD UHS-II
Connectivity USB-C 3.2, HDMI full-size, Wi-Fi 6, Bluetooth USB-C, Bluetooth, Wi-Fi USB-C 3.2, HDMI A, Wi-Fi, Bluetooth
